Why are persons with developmental disabilities more likely to be victimized?They are more able-bodied than most of the population and people take it as a challengeThey often require assistance with personal activities and often are not considered believable reportersThey tend to watch television more than the non-disabled populationAll of the aboveNone of the above
Solution
Persons with developmental disabilities are more likely to be victimized primarily because they often require assistance with personal activities and often are not considered believable reporters. This makes them vulnerable to exploitation and abuse. The other options provided do not accurately represent the reasons for their increased likelihood of victimization. Therefore, the correct answer is: "They often require assistance with personal activities and often are not considered believable reporters".
